It's only found if one saved … NettetTitus Gielas was a fisstech dealer who in 1272, was nearly killed during a deal gone wrong with a priest of the Eternal Fire. The priest of the Eternal Fire had been a customer of Titus', buying fisstech off him three times without a hassle. That changed one day though, where the priest decided to silence Titus completely and had his thugs attack … NettetUndocumented quests have no entries in the Quest journal.
